antiestablishment

an·ti·es·tab·lish·ment  (nt--stblsh-mnt, nt-)
adj.
Marked by opposition or hostility to conventional social, political, or economic values or principles.

anti·es·tablish·men·tari·an n.
anti·es·tablish·men·tari·an·ism n.
